Understand if the measure must work in any or one specific scenario. The world’s leading publication for data science, AI, and ML professionals. To learn more about DAX and how to best use it for your business, you can check out our courses.
Central Place For All Reports
For each month, I must calculate the last known Customer Count YTD. Now we must consider what to do with these intermediary results. This is the Measure we want to use to calculate the intended Result. However, the intermediary results are better readable in a Matrix. The other filters are “External Filters”, which come from the Slicers or the Filter Pane in Power BI and octafx broker reviews are controlled by the user. The sum of all Filters which affect the result of a DAX expression.
Search Articles
That’s the same rationale behind the importance of understanding DAX when using Power BI. DWC is Australia’s leading Microsoft specialist in Power BI, Fabric, and Azure. We transform businesses with data-driven insights and are a proud Microsoft Partner. DashboardFox is designed to be accessible to all users, regardless of their technical expertise. This situation is known as vendor lock-in, and it can cause you to spend more money in the long run.
(Very) Steep Learning Curve
That being said, learning DAX will open up a new world of Power BI velocity trade for you. Learn how to implement and utilize DAX functions effectively, with a focus on the DATESINPERIOD function. One of the main reasons why businesses all over the world have fallen in love with Power BI is because... Discover what the KPI Visual in Power BI is, and when to use it. The guide also dives deep into how to create KPI visuals in Power BI, and how to use it nicely.
Features
DAX, short for Data Analysis Expressions, is a formula language designed for advanced calculations on data in tabular models, such as those created in Analysis Services. DAX extends Excel’s capabilities, allowing users to perform complex calculations, create custom measures, columns, and tables, and model data relationships to enable deeper insights. Its syntax combines elements of Excel with relational algebra, offering a rich and intuitive language for data manipulation. DAX in Power BI helps users create custom calculations, aggregations, and measures.
- Just one final reminder – don’t forget to name your measures in an intuitive manner.
- They support calculations to compare and aggregate data over periods - supporting days, months, quarters, and years.
- Affinity is defined as a similarity with other units of aggregation.
- It will do this by examining the national accounts using a sectoral balance approach, following the research of economist Professor Wynne Godley.
It enables users to analyze and derive insights from data through tailored formulas. This is because a measure is evaluated in the cell context evaluated in a report or a DAX query. In contrast, a calculated column is computed at the row level within the table it belongs to. The process is the same when writing complex DAX expressions for calculated columns.
- Power BI, Power Pivot and SSAS Tabular are all business intelligence reporting tools that use the same underlying “engine”.
- Hand-in-hand with visualization design techniques, there is little DAX cannot do in terms of the fundamentals of data visualization.
- The difference is that we can see the result in the Table View of Power BI Desktop.
- We all know that Power BI is an incredibly powerful and interactive data visualisation tool.
- Power BI is a powerful tool, where even beginners can create useful dashboards and insights.
The cookie is used to store information of how visitors use a website and helps in creating an analytics report of how the website is doing. The data collected includes the number of visitors, the source where they have come from, and the pages visited in an anonymous form. Collected user data is specifically adapted to the user or device. The user can also be followed outside of the loaded website, creating a picture of the visitor's behavior.
The second variant allows us to quickly switch back to the Intermediary results if the final result is incorrect without needing to set the expression after the RETURN statement as a comment. You can see why I start with a table or a Matrix when developing complex Measures. This is because each row has the Filter Context set to each month. Therefore, the first intermediary result is to know when the last Sale was made. This is because it’s easier to see the result as a number than a line. Sometimes, the process is not straightforward, and I must deviate or start from scratch when I see that I have taken the wrong direction.
Writing efficient formulas will allow you to use your information better. Once you have all the facts, you can start fixing the issues plaguing your company’s bottom line. This is where Power BI shines, and you’ll find success with the support of DAX. Be aware that when calculated columns are calculated, the results are physically stored in the table when you press Enter. Power BI is a powerful tool, where even beginners can create useful dashboards and insights.
As well as being a data modelling language, DAX is also a query language. There are some special DAX functions that return “tables” of data rather than scalar values. I have extensive coverage of DAX as a query language over a series of 3 blog articles starting here. Power BI is a business analysis service used for data visualization and sharing.
DAX provides a powerful and efficient formula-based language specifically designed for manipulating tabular data. This makes it a valuable tool for performing calculations, creating custom measures, and aggregating data dynamically. If you have explored Microsoft Excel extensively, you may be familiar with a feature called Power Pivot.
This was just an example of how important it is to take some time to thoroughly understand the needs and the possible future use cases for the requested measures. Start with intermediary results and work my way step-by-step until I fully understand how it should work and can deliver the requested result. Sometimes my clients ask me how I came up with the solution for a specific measure in DAX. My answer is always that I follow a specific process to find a solution. There are many functions available within DAX to help you shape, form and analyse your data.
And as long as that is all you ever want to do, then you will be fine. You need to decide for yourself how much you would be using it to see if it's worth putting in the effort. Learn how to leverage the COUNTX function in DAX for in-depth data analysis. This guide provides step-by-step instructions and practical examples.
Main features
These physical data points can be very restricting in terms of the insights you can potentially get. Although Power BI’s own calculation engine yields the right results at first, that’s basically all that you’re going to get. The moment you want deeper insights from your visualizations, you would still be required to create DAX measures.
With the RSI at 61.50, the DAX remains below overbought levels (above 70), signaling room for a climb above its all-time high of 23,476 toward 23,750. While fiscal reforms and trade developments remain key market drivers, the Fed’s policy outlook also needs consideration. This will help you learn DAX more efficiently and build even more complex stuff. Moreover, getting these intermediary results allows you to understand what’s happening and explore the Filter Context. Following such a process can save you the day, as you don’t need to write everything in one step.
These Time Intelligence functions are essential for analyzing trends over time Banco chase más cercano and greatly simplify the process of extracting such insights. When converting this table to a Line Visual, we get the same result as in the first figure. The last step will be to set the line as a Dashed line, to get the needed visualization.